Simon,
 
Your answer is Yes and No.  
Yes: 6.0 can backup up NT4 if it has a 5.1 client on it.  
No: 6.0 has no NT4 client

 
I still have 3 NT4.0 machines I backup every night with NBU 6.0 MP4.
The client on them is 5.1.

                I don't believe that customers are being placed between
a rock and a hard place - 6.0 MP4 is a stable release that works today.
I have not heard of any show-stopper bugs in 6.0 that would prevent
anybody from upgrading.  You may need an engineering fix or two, and
perhaps MP5 will include those, but in general, the current release
works for just about everybody.

                If you really feel that 5.1MP4 is rock solid, and there
are no issues, why are you concerned with Symantec continuing to support
it?  You don't *have* to upgrade - just don't log a call and expect it
to get fixed.  If you have no issues, you'll have no calls to log and it
won't matter if it's supported or not.  I've got a non-Symantec product
running that we last logged a call on in 2000 (and our license agreement
says that we have to keep it under support as long as we're running it).

                I also believe 5.1 MP4+ is the most rock solid product
I've run (less DSSU issues) and would prefer to stay on that version and
not be forced between choosing either 6.0 MP4+ or 6.5 GA

                I would suggest for those in the group who are also
wanting to wait for 6.5 MP1+ to contact their Veritas/Symantec
SE/Account Mgr's and let them know as a customer you're being placed
between a rock and a hard place in terms of migration choices.

                 

                In talking with my former RTAM and current local
Symantec SE, I'm starting to hear they maybe considering the Oct 2007
date as a "soft" and not a hard date.

                 

                Now maybe the time to put our voices behind this and
tell them Oct 2007 end of support for 5.1 is unacceptable.
